What is the first step you should take when you identify an unresponsive adult?

When you identify an unresponsive adult, the very first step is to activate the emergency response system. This is crucial because it ensures that medical help is on the way while you begin to provide care. Activating the emergency response system typically involves calling 911 or your local emergency number, which alerts healthcare professionals to the situation so that they can respond quickly.

Once help is on the way, you can then assess the person's condition more thoroughly, including checking for breathing and pulse, and deciding on the next steps, such as starting chest compressions if the person is not breathing. Prioritizing the activation of emergency services allows for timely intervention by trained responders, which can significantly improve outcomes in emergencies.
